Lupolianski: Gay pride parade a 'provocation'

Jerusalem Mayor Uri Lupolianki told the High Court of Justice on Tuesday afternoon that the city council saw the gay pride march planned for Thursday as a "provocation that would upset the delicate fabric of the city." Lupolianski said the parade should be cancelled. However, Jerusalem Munipality legal advisor Yossi Havilio said that the city should and would follow the court ruling explaining why the parade should be permitted.
